编程控制器连接云服务器,实现工业自动化的新路径
编程控制器与云服务器的连接,开创了工业自动化的新模式,通过将编程控制器接入云平台,不仅能够实现远程监控和管理,还能利用云计算的强大处理能力进行数据分析和优化,从而提高生产效率,降低运营成本,这种连接方式使得工业设备的维护更加便捷,故障预测更加准确,为智能制造和工业4.0的发展奠定了坚实的基础。
在当今快速发展的工业4.0时代,自动化技术的应用已经渗透到各个领域,编程控制器(PLC)作为工业自动化的核心设备,其与云服务器的连接,不仅能够实现远程监控和管理,还能大幅提升生产效率和设备的智能化水平,本文将探讨编程控制器连接云服务器的技术路径、应用场景以及未来发展趋势,帮助读者更好地理解和应用这一技术。
编程控制器与云服务器连接的背景
随着物联网(IoT)技术的普及,工业设备的联网需求日益增加,传统的编程控制器虽然功能强大,但在数据处理和远程管理方面存在局限,云服务器的引入,为编程控制器提供了强大的数据处理能力和灵活的管理方式,通过将编程控制器与云服务器连接,可以实现数据的实时传输、远程监控、故障诊断和预测性维护等功能,从而提升整个生产系统的智能化水平。
编程控制器连接云服务器的技术路径
-
硬件准备
- 编程控制器:选择支持网络通信功能的编程控制器,如西门子、三菱等品牌的高端型号。
- 网络设备:包括路由器、交换机等,确保网络的稳定性和安全性。
- 云服务器:选择可靠的云服务提供商,如阿里云、腾讯云等,根据需求选择合适的服务器配置。
-
软件配置
- 编程控制器编程:使用编程软件(如TIA Portal、GX Works等)编写控制逻辑,确保控制器能够通过网络接口发送和接收数据。
- 云服务器配置:在云服务器上部署数据接收和处理程序,如使用Python、Node.js等编程语言编写后端服务。
- 数据传输协议:选择合适的通信协议,如MQTT、HTTP/HTTPS等,确保数据传输的高效性和安全性。
-
安全措施
- 数据加密:使用SSL/TLS等加密技术,确保数据在传输过程中的安全性。
- 访问控制:设置严格的访问控制策略,防止未经授权的访问。
- 备份与恢复:定期备份数据,确保在发生故障时能够快速恢复。
编程控制器连接云服务器的应用场景
-
远程监控与管理
- 通过云服务器,可以实时监控编程控制器的状态和运行数据,实现远程故障诊断和维护。
- 工厂管理者可以通过手机或电脑,随时随地查看生产线的运行情况,及时发现并解决问题。
-
数据分析与优化
- 云服务器可以对收集到的大量数据进行分析,提取有价值的信息,帮助优化生产流程。
- 通过对历史数据的分析,可以预测设备的故障概率,提前进行维护,减少停机时间。
-
预测性维护
- 通过机器学习算法,云服务器可以预测设备的故障趋势,提前发出预警。
- 当某个传感器的数据异常时,系统可以自动发送警报,提醒维护人员进行检查。
编程控制器连接云服务器的未来发展趋势
-
边缘计算与云计算的结合
- 随着边缘计算技术的发展,编程控制器可以在本地进行初步的数据处理,减轻云服务器的负担,提高响应速度。
- 编程控制器可以实时处理传感器数据,将关键信息发送到云服务器,实现高效的数据传输和处理。
-
人工智能的应用
- 人工智能技术的引入,将进一步提升编程控制器的智能化水平,通过机器学习和深度学习算法,可以实现更精准的预测和控制。
- 通过训练模型,编程控制器可以自动调整生产参数,优化生产效率。
-
标准化与开放性
- 编程控制器与云服务器的连接将更加标准化和开放化,不同品牌和型号的设备可以更加容易地实现互联互通。
- 通过制定统一的通信协议和数据格式,可以实现不同设备之间的无缝对接。
编程控制器连接云服务器,是工业自动化领域的一项重要技术突破,通过这一技术,不仅可以实现远程监控和管理,还能大幅提升生产效率和设备的智能化水平,随着技术的不断进步,编程控制器与云服务器的结合将更加紧密,为工业生产带来更多的可能性,希望本文能够帮助读者更好地理解和应用这一技术,推动工业自动化的发展。
扫描二维码推送至手机访问。
版权声明:本文由必安云计算发布,如需转载请注明出处。
本文链接:https://www.bayidc.com/article/index.php/post/6379.html